This print transports us back to the enchanting Cathedrale de Chartres in July 1857. Created by the talented Charles Negre, this photogravure beautifully captures the intricate details of this architectural masterpiece. The image showcases the stunning exterior of the cathedral, highlighting its carved stone reliefs and medieval sculptures. Chartres Cathedral, also known as Our Lady of Chartres, is a symbol of French heritage and Christian spirituality. Standing tall for centuries in Eure-et-Loir, Centre France, it has become an iconic landmark that draws visitors from all over the world.
